Transaction 2817ce3e74db9367cb815069958f7d607d3a24e46d84c65e7f2dc760df4d5898

1 Input
2 Outputs
  • 2817ce3e74db9367cb815069958f7d607d3a24e46d84c65e7f2dc760df4d5898:0
  • value  676019
    address  17QtsFmMuchbPVNhqQqFcR2c2LTrGSgz3D
  • 2817ce3e74db9367cb815069958f7d607d3a24e46d84c65e7f2dc760df4d5898:1
  • value  25558706
    address  36FmBb2p6Jra47LGJhDcMqbQGkaZfVyVhr